What Is Live Roulette?

Live roulette is an online casino game streamed in real time from a professional studio or sometimes a real casino floor. Unlike digital or RNG (random number generator) roulette, live roulette features a human dealer who spins a physical wheel and interacts with players through a video feed. This setup brings an authentic casino atmosphere directly to your device, allowing you to watch every spin unfold as it happens.

How Live Roulette Works

Players join a virtual table, place bets via a digital interface, and watch the dealer spin the wheel and release the ball. The outcome is determined by where the ball lands, just as in a traditional casino. Most platforms offer several camera angles, chat features to interact with the dealer, and the ability to view betting history or hot and cold numbers.

Types of Live Roulette Available Online

The variety of live roulette tables has grown rapidly, offering something for everyone. Here are the most popular types you’ll encounter:

  • European Roulette: The classic version with a single zero, offering a house edge of 2.7%.
  • French Roulette: Similar to European but with additional rules like La Partage and En Prison, further reducing the house edge.
  • American Roulette: Features both a single and double zero, resulting in a higher house edge. Less common in UK-focused casinos.
  • Speed Roulette: Designed for fast-paced play, with shorter betting times and quicker spins.
  • Immersive Roulette: Uses multiple HD cameras and slow-motion replays for a cinematic experience.
  • Lightning Roulette: Adds random multipliers on straight-up bets, creating the potential for larger wins.
  • VIP and High Roller Tables: Tailored for players seeking higher stakes and a more exclusive environment.

Popular Live Roulette Providers

The quality of your live roulette experience often depends on the software provider powering the table. Some of the most respected names in the industry include:

  • Evolution: Widely regarded as the leader in live casino games, offering a vast selection of roulette variants with high production values.
  • Pragmatic Play: Known for sleek interfaces and innovative features, including speed and auto-roulette tables.
  • Playtech: Offers a range of classic and modern roulette tables, often streamed from both European and Asian studios.
  • Authentic Gaming: Specialises in streaming from real casino floors, delivering an extra level of realism.
